| The Field Associate Supervisor (FAS) is a field-based position. Working from a home-based office, this position will supervise assigned auditors in a defined territory as a key responsibility. The FAS role requires visiting Clients and Associates to conduct onsite quality assurance (QA) reviews; data gathering on dealers or scheduling; developing rapport with Associates and Clients while representing DataScan. The FAS will also complete audits as needed. The (FAS) covers the Northeast United States. The current geographic territory includes all or parts of the following states: Pennsylvania, NJ, DE and MD. The FAS has responsibility for coordinating schedules for their associate team, managing a team of field associates and interacting with Clients in regard to schedules, audits and personnel | ||
